Grow Therapy is on a mission to serve as the trusted partner for therapists growing their practice, and patients accessing high-quality care. Powered by technology, we are a three-sided marketplace that empowers providers, augments insurance payors, and serves patients. Following the mass increase in depression and anxiety, the need for accessibility is more important than ever. To make our vision for mental healthcare a reality, we’re building a team of entrepreneurs and mission-driven go-getters. Since launching in February 2021, we’ve empowered more than ten thousand therapists and hundreds of thousands of clients across the country and insurance landscape. We’ve raised more than $328Mm in funding, including our Series D, at a $3B valuation from Sequoia Capital, Transformation Capital, TCV, SignalFire, Menlo Ventures, Goldman Sachs Alternatives, and others. About the Role: We are looking for a Senior Product Manager to lead the Partnerships Platform (Integrations) team within Grow Therapy's Lives Covered pillar. You'll own the technical integration layer that connects Grow to our partner ecosystem. Your responsibilities will include defining and executing the platform roadmap, driving interoperability strategy, and ensuring that partner integrations are reliable, scalable, and fast to deploy.

Requirements

  • 5+ years of product management experience, including at least 2 years building platform or API products that serve multiple internal teams or external partners
  • Strong relationship management skills and experience working externally with partners and B2B customers
  • Deep technical fluency — ability to work directly with engineers on API design, data models, and system architecture
  • Ability to thrive in ambiguity and manage dependencies across multiple teams and external partners simultaneously, driving clarity where there is none
  • Track record of building scalable systems (internal platforms, developer tools, or integration infrastructure) and measuring success through reliability, speed, and partner satisfaction rather than just feature launches

Nice To Haves

  • Experience with healthcare interoperability standards (FHIR, HL7, C-CDA)
  • Experience with complex B2B integration work involving multi-party data exchange

Responsibilities

  • Own the product roadmap for Grow's partner integration platform
  • Lead the design and delivery of healthcare interoperability solutions, starting with clinical data exchange for our largest health system partners
  • Drive platform improvements that reduce time-to-launch for new partner integrations from months to days, enabling the sales and partnerships teams to close and activate deals faster
  • Build integration monitoring and alerting capabilities to proactively catch and resolve data quality issues across partner connections, ensuring high uptime and data accuracy
  • Serve as the technical integration point of contact both internally and external with partners
